Bridging Theory and Reality: An Analysis of Física General by Alvarenga and Máximo Introduction

For decades, physics has carried a reputation among students as an intimidating subject dominated by complex mathematical abstractions and rigid formulas. However, the textbook Física General con experimentos sencillos

(General Physics with Simple Experiments), co-authored by the Brazilian educators Beatriz Alvarenga Álvares and Antônio Máximo Ribeiro da Luz, successfully challenged this paradigm. Published and widely distributed across Latin America by publishers like Harla and Oxford University Press, this work became a cornerstone of high school and introductory university physics education. The enduring success of Alvarenga and Máximo’s text lies in its unique pedagogical approach: bridging the gap between rigorous scientific theory and the tangible, everyday reality of the student. The Pedagogical Philosophy: Learning by Doing At the heart of Física General

is a commitment to hands-on, active learning. Long before "inquiry-based learning" became a buzzword in modern education, Alvarenga and Máximo understood that students comprehend the laws of nature best when they can observe them firsthand.

The book is structured to systematically cover the fundamental branches of classical physics—including kinematics, Newton’s laws, thermodynamics, optics, and electromagnetism. What sets it apart is the integration of "experimentos sencillos" (simple experiments). These are not complex procedures requiring expensive laboratory equipment; instead, they utilize everyday household items like rulers, coins, strings, and water glasses. By asking students to manipulate these common objects to demonstrate concepts like inertia, refraction, or heat transfer, the book demystifies science. It transforms the student from a passive recipient of information into an active investigator of the physical world. Mathematical Balance and Conceptual Clarity

One of the greatest challenges in writing a general physics textbook is finding the appropriate balance between conceptual understanding and mathematical formalism. Heavy reliance on calculus can alienate beginners, while avoiding math entirely can oversimplify the science to the point of inaccuracy.

Alvarenga and Máximo strike a brilliant compromise. They present the mathematics of physics—primarily algebra and trigonometry—not as an end in itself, but as a language used to describe real-world relationships. Every formula is preceded by a thorough conceptual explanation and followed by practical, relatable problems. For instance, instead of just solving for variables in a vacuum, exercises are framed around the motion of cars, the operation of home appliances, or optical phenomena we see in daily life. This contextualized problem-solving trains students to think critically and apply their knowledge outside the classroom. Socio-Historical Context and Graphic Design

Beyond the physics itself, Alvarenga and Máximo enriched their text with socio-historical complements. They did not treat physics as a static collection of facts, but as an evolving human endeavor. By including historical notes on scientists like Galileo, Newton, and Faraday, they helped students understand the struggles, failures, and triumphs that led to great scientific breakthroughs.

Furthermore, the didactic design of the book—featuring clear conceptual blocks, highlighted conclusion boxes, and step-by-step guides—made it highly scannable and digestible for self-study. This accessibility is a primary reason why it remains a favorite reference for students scouring the internet for digitized PDF versions decades after its peak publication years. Física General by Antonio Máximo and Beatriz Alvarenga is a cornerstone textbook for students seeking a clear, intuitive, and practical introduction to physics. Renowned for its pedagogical approach, the book simplifies complex physical laws into accessible concepts without sacrificing academic rigor. Why It Stands Out

Unlike many textbooks that focus solely on mathematical derivation, the Máximo and Alvarenga guide prioritizes conceptual understanding real-world application Hands-on Learning : A defining feature is the inclusion of simple experiments

using common household materials. These allow students to observe physical phenomena like inertia, pressure, or light refraction firsthand. Logical Progression

: The content is meticulously structured into logical units—Mechanics, Thermodynamics, Waves, Optics, Electricity, and Modern Physics—ensuring that each chapter builds upon the last. Visual Pedagogy

: The text is rich with diagrams and illustrations designed to help students visualize invisible forces and complex movements, making it particularly effective for visual learners. Key Features of the 4th Edition

The most widely sought version, particularly in PDF format, is the updated 4th Edition , which includes: Highlighted Fundamentals

: Important laws and equations are placed in distinctive boxes for quick reference. Extensive Problem Sets

: It features solved examples, practice exercises for immediate application, and "Supplementary Problems" for advanced mastery. Interactive Reviews Nota: No incluyo ni proporciono enlaces directos a

: Each section ends with a "Repaso" (Review) containing questions that prompt students to summarize the core themes in their own words. Core Topics Covered

The book provides a comprehensive overview of the fundamental branches of physics: Kinematics & Dynamics : Motion, forces, and Newton's laws. Thermodynamics : Temperature, gases, and the laws of heat transfer. Waves & Optics

: The behavior of light and sound, including lenses and mirrors. Electricity & Electromagnetism

: Circuits, magnetic fields, and technological applications like transistors. Modern Physics

: An introduction to 20th-century breakthroughs, including relativity and atomic structure.
